| National
Junior College is the only junior college in Singapore that offers
the Language Elective Programme in German (German LEP). Our LEP
students do not just achieve a high level of proficiency in the
German language but are also exposed to German history, philosophy,
literature and economics. A considerable amount of time in class
is spent reflecting on German experiences using the Singaporean
context. Through interactive classroom discussions and presentations,
LEP students get to appreciate their own culture and at the same
time relate meaningfully to the German culture. In the process,
they become more aware of their own cultural strengths to be able
to identify and protect them while incorporating desirable elements
from Germany.
Our exciting and unconventional LEP lessons are conducted in
a dedicated German Room. Word games, study cards, performances,
simulated public speaking, drama, movie reviews are some of the
many interesting lessons that break the traditional norm of didactic
teaching. Special teaching methods like video-taping are adopted
for later review of student's performance. Together with peers'
criticism, our LEP students get very accurate feedback about their
strengths and weaknesses.
Beyond classroom lessons, our LEP students are given exclusive
opportunities to be exposed to German culture and language. Some
of these exciting experiential learning activities include |
| |
| |
- four weeks study-cum-exchange programme to Munich,
Berlin and Altensteig
- one week attachment to the German European School, Singapore
- sharing sessions with other German learners in Singapore
(e.g. UWC, GESS)
- excursions to various German institutions in Singapore

If
you have a strong interest in German Language and Culture and
have studied German at GCE ‘O’ Level (or equivalent
certificate) we invite you to be part of our LEP family.
Applicants for our German LEP must have obtained a minimum grade
of B3 for German at GCE ‘O’ Level or similar level
at equivalent certificate.
